Output 3e88b38e42b8d2a66180620d6fea33a14b9a8aa5944f85db7afaee3a6975f0d0:0

value
101430093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38ef80166933949097abfe85585fe0c3a398f2c3 OP_EQUAL
address
MD6CywwweUKouHSxF8SYLcTYbv1WA39LJW
transaction
3e88b38e42b8d2a66180620d6fea33a14b9a8aa5944f85db7afaee3a6975f0d0
spent
true